Vatnajökull is the largest ice cap in the world outside the Arctic, covering 13 per cent of Iceland’s landmass. At its edge, Jökulsárlón glacier lagoon stretches 248 metres deep, filled with giant icebergs that calve from the glacier and drift silently across the water. Then the real adventure begins: strap on crampons and follow an expert guide into an ice cave inside the glacier itself. The blue light, the scale, and the silence inside are extraordinary.
